WALLET THEFT

Arrest In Three Minutes Slightly more than three minutes after a wallet had been stolen from a New Regent street shop about 8.45 pm. yesterday, a youth was apprehended by a police constable on his beat in Armagh street The youth was pursued along New Regent street m the direction of the river by several bystanders after the owner of the wallet had called out. Constable E. J. Niven heard the shouts and saw the youth running along Armagh street He gave chase and appre. hended him in Oxford ter. race. The youth will appear tn the Magistrate's Court this morning.
